Medical Detoxification provides the critical first step for individuals whose bodies have developed physical dependence on substances. Our medical team monitors withdrawal symptoms around the clock, administering medications to manage discomfort and prevent dangerous complications. Detox services are available for alcohol, opioids, benzodiazepines, stimulants, and prescription drugs at our Orange County facility.
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T) combines FDA-approved medications with counseling and behavioral therapies to treat substance use disorders. This approach has proven especially effective for opioid and alcohol addiction, reducing cravings, preventing relapse, and supporting sustained recovery.
Our MAT program includes Vivitrol Treatment, Sublocade Treatment, and Suboxone Treatment options, with our medical team determining the most appropriate medication based on your substance history, health status, and treatment goals. MAT is integrated with therapeutic programming to address both the physical and psychological components of addiction.
Many individuals seeking addiction treatment also struggle with co-occurring m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, PTSD, or bipolar disorder.
Dual-Diagnosis Treatment addresses both conditions simultaneously, recognizing that untreated mental health issues significantly increase relapse risk. Our psychiatric team provides comprehensive assessments and integrated care plans that coordinate substance abuse treatment with mental health interventions.

What is the difference between IOP and Virtual IOP?
Both programs offer the same structured, evidence-based treatment. Our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P) is attended in person at our St. Louis facility, while Virtual IOP delivers that care through secure online sessions so you can participate from anywhere in Missouri.
